.elementor-13 .elementor-element.elementor-element-0bedf0b:not(.elementor-motion-effects-element-type-background), .elementor-13 .elementor-element.elementor-element-0bedf0b > .elementor-motion-effects-container > .elementor-motion-effects-layer{background-color:transparent;background-image:linear-gradient(180deg, #088AD1 0%, #1E295F 100%);}.elementor-13 .elementor-element.elementor-element-0bedf0b > .elementor-container{min-height:300px;}.elementor-13 .elementor-element.elementor-element-0bedf0b{transition:background 0.3s, border 0.3s, border-radius 0.3s, box-shadow 0.3s;}.elementor-13 .elementor-element.elementor-element-0bedf0b > .elementor-background-overlay{transition:background 0.3s, border-radius 0.3s, opacity 0.3s;}.elementor-widget-theme-post-title .elementor-heading-title{font-family:var( --e-global-typography-primary-font-family ), Sans-serif;font-weight:var( --e-global-typography-primary-font-weight );color:var( --e-global-color-primary );}.elementor-13 .elementor-element.elementor-element-71f4d5c{text-align:center;}.elementor-13 .elementor-element.elementor-element-71f4d5c .elementor-heading-title{font-family:"Noto Sans Hebrew", Sans-serif;font-size:50px;font-weight:600;color:#FFFFFF;}.elementor-widget-breadcrumbs{font-family:var( --e-global-typography-secondary-font-family ), Sans-serif;font-weight:var( --e-global-typography-secondary-font-weight );}.elementor-13 .elementor-element.elementor-element-9f0189e{color:#FFFFFF;}.elementor-13 .elementor-element.elementor-element-eaed320{margin-top:50px;margin-bottom:50px;}.elementor-13 .elementor-element.elementor-element-2c6ce35 > .elementor-element-populated{padding:20px 20px 20px 20px;}.elementor-widget-icon-list .elementor-icon-list-item:not(:last-child):after{border-color:var( --e-global-color-text );}.elementor-widget-icon-list .elementor-icon-list-icon i{color:var( --e-global-color-primary );}.elementor-widget-icon-list .elementor-icon-list-icon svg{fill:var( --e-global-color-primary );}.elementor-widget-icon-list .elementor-icon-list-item > .elementor-icon-list-text, .elementor-widget-icon-list .elementor-icon-list-item > a{font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-size:var( --e-global-typography-text-font-size );font-weight:var( --e-global-typography-text-font-weight );}.elementor-widget-icon-list .elementor-icon-list-text{color:var( --e-global-color-secondary );}.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-icon i{color:#000000;transition:color 0.3s;}.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-icon svg{fill:#000000;transition:fill 0.3s;}.elementor-13 .elementor-element.elementor-element-ae18899{--e-icon-list-icon-size:20px;--icon-vertical-offset:0px;}.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-icon{padding-inline-end:12px;}.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-text{transition:color 0.3s;}.elementor-widget-form .elementor-field-group > label, .elementor-widget-form .elementor-field-subgroup label{color:var( --e-global-color-text );}.elementor-widget-form .elementor-field-group > label{font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-size:var( --e-global-typography-text-font-size );font-weight:var( --e-global-typography-text-font-weight );}.elementor-widget-form .elementor-field-type-html{color:var( --e-global-color-text );font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-size:var( --e-global-typography-text-font-size );font-weight:var( --e-global-typography-text-font-weight );}.elementor-widget-form .elementor-field-group .elementor-field{color:var( --e-global-color-text );}.elementor-widget-form .elementor-field-group .elementor-field, .elementor-widget-form .elementor-field-subgroup label{font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-size:var( --e-global-typography-text-font-size );font-weight:var( --e-global-typography-text-font-weight );}.elementor-widget-form .elementor-button{font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-widget-form .e-form__buttons__wrapper__button-next{background-color:var( --e-global-color-accent );}.elementor-widget-form .elementor-button[type="submit"]{background-color:var( --e-global-color-accent );}.elementor-widget-form .e-form__buttons__wrapper__button-previous{background-color:var( --e-global-color-accent );}.elementor-widget-form .elementor-message{font-family:var( --e-global-typography-text-font-family ), Sans-serif;font-size:var( --e-global-typography-text-font-size );font-weight:var( --e-global-typography-text-font-weight );}.elementor-widget-form .e-form__indicators__indicator, .elementor-widget-form .e-form__indicators__indicator__label{font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-widget-form{--e-form-steps-indicator-inactive-primary-color:var( --e-global-color-text );--e-form-steps-indicator-active-primary-color:var( --e-global-color-accent );--e-form-steps-indicator-completed-primary-color:var( --e-global-color-accent );--e-form-steps-indicator-progress-color:var( --e-global-color-accent );--e-form-steps-indicator-progress-background-color:var( --e-global-color-text );--e-form-steps-indicator-progress-meter-color:var( --e-global-color-text );}.elementor-widget-form .e-form__indicators__indicator__progress__meter{font-family:var( --e-global-typography-accent-font-family ), Sans-serif;font-weight:var( --e-global-typography-accent-font-weight );}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-field-group{padding-right:calc( 10px/2 );padding-left:calc( 10px/2 );margin-bottom:10px;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-form-fields-wrapper{margin-left:calc( -10px/2 );margin-right:calc( -10px/2 );margin-bottom:-10px;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-field-group.recaptcha_v3-bottomleft, .el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-field-group.recaptcha_v3-bottomright{margin-bottom:0;}body.rtl .el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-labels-inline .elementor-field-group > label{padding-left:0px;}body:not(.rtl) .el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-labels-inline .elementor-field-group > label{padding-right:0px;}body .el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-labels-above .elementor-field-group > label{padding-bottom:0px;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-field-type-html{padding-bottom:0px;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-field-group .elementor-field, .el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-field-subgroup label{font-family:"Noto Sans Hebrew", Sans-serif;font-weight:400;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-field-group .elementor-field:not(.elementor-select-wrapper){background-color:#ffffff;border-color:#088AD1;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-field-group .elementor-select-wrapper select{background-color:#ffffff;border-color:#088AD1;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-field-group .elementor-select-wrapper::before{color:#088AD1;}.elementor-13 .elementor-element.elementor-element-1aedb8a .e-form__buttons__wrapper__button-next{background-color:#088AD1;color:#ffffff;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-button[type="submit"]{background-color:#088AD1;color:#ffffff;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-button[type="submit"] svg *{fill:#ffffff;}.elementor-13 .elementor-element.elementor-element-1aedb8a .e-form__buttons__wrapper__button-previous{color:#ffffff;}.elementor-13 .elementor-element.elementor-element-1aedb8a .e-form__buttons__wrapper__button-next:hover{color:#ffffff;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-button[type="submit"]:hover{color:#ffffff;}.elementor-13 .elementor-element.elementor-element-1aedb8a .elementor-button[type="submit"]:hover svg *{fill:#ffffff;}.elementor-13 .elementor-element.elementor-element-1aedb8a .e-form__buttons__wrapper__button-previous:hover{color:#ffffff;}.elementor-13 .elementor-element.elementor-element-1aedb8a{--e-form-steps-indicators-spacing:20px;--e-form-steps-indicator-padding:30px;--e-form-steps-indicator-inactive-secondary-color:#ffffff;--e-form-steps-indicator-active-secondary-color:#ffffff;--e-form-steps-indicator-completed-secondary-color:#ffffff;--e-form-steps-divider-width:1px;--e-form-steps-divider-gap:10px;}.elementor-13 .elementor-element.elementor-element-dcc6417 > .elementor-element-populated{padding:20px 20px 20px 20px;}.elementor-13 .elementor-element.elementor-element-b8c0965 iframe{height:571px;}@media(max-width:1024px){.elementor-widget-icon-list .elementor-icon-list-item > .elementor-icon-list-text, .elementor-widget-icon-list .elementor-icon-list-item > a{font-size:var( --e-global-typography-text-font-size );}.elementor-widget-form .elementor-field-group > label{font-size:var( --e-global-typography-text-font-size );}.elementor-widget-form .elementor-field-type-html{font-size:var( --e-global-typography-text-font-size );}.elementor-widget-form .elementor-field-group .elementor-field, .elementor-widget-form .elementor-field-subgroup label{font-size:var( --e-global-typography-text-font-size );}.elementor-widget-form .elementor-message{font-size:var( --e-global-typography-text-font-size );}}@media(max-width:767px){.elementor-13 .elementor-element.elementor-element-71f4d5c .elementor-heading-title{font-size:36px;}.elementor-widget-icon-list .elementor-icon-list-item > .elementor-icon-list-text, .elementor-widget-icon-list .elementor-icon-list-item > a{font-size:var( --e-global-typography-text-font-size );}.elementor-widget-form .elementor-field-group > label{font-size:var( --e-global-typography-text-font-size );}.elementor-widget-form .elementor-field-type-html{font-size:var( --e-global-typography-text-font-size );}.elementor-widget-form .elementor-field-group .elementor-field, .elementor-widget-form .elementor-field-subgroup label{font-size:var( --e-global-typography-text-font-size );}.elementor-widget-form .elementor-message{font-size:var( --e-global-typography-text-font-size );}}/* Start custom CSS for section, class: .elementor-element-0bedf0b *//* 1. הגדרת האזור כבסיס לרשת */
.elementor-13 .elementor-element.elementor-element-0bedf0b {
    position: relative;
    /* מונע מהרשת לחרוג מגבולות האזור אם יש אנימציות */
    overflow: hidden; 
}

/* 2. יצירת רשת ה"פלדה" המודרנית */
.elementor-13 .elementor-element.elementor-element-0bedf0b::before {
    content: '';
    position: absolute;
    top: 0;
    left: 0;
    width: 100%;
    height: 100%;
    
    /* יצירת קווים בגוון כחלחל-מתכתי (Steel Blue) */
    /* המספר 0.15 מייצג 15% אטימות - ניתן להגדיל ל-0.2 אם זה חלש מדי */
    background-image: 
        linear-gradient(rgba(176, 196, 222, 0.15) 1px, transparent 1px),
        linear-gradient(90deg, rgba(176, 196, 222, 0.15) 1px, transparent 1px);
    
    /* גודל המשבצות - 40 פיקסלים נראה מעולה במובייל וגם בדסקטופ */
    background-size: 40px 40px; 
    
    /* מבטיח שהרשת לא תפריע ללחיצה על כפתורים או טפסים */
    pointer-events: none; 
    z-index: 0;
}

/* 3. וידוא שכל התוכן (טקסט, טפסים, ווידג'טים) צף מעל הרשת */
.elementor-13 .elementor-element.elementor-element-0bedf0b > * {
    position: relative;
    z-index: 1;
}/* End custom CSS */
/* Start custom CSS for icon-list, class: .elementor-element-ae18899 *//* ==========================================================
   עיצוב רשימה כ"מלבנים" נפרדים (גרסה קומפקטית ומהודקת)
   ========================================================== */

/* עיצוב המלבן הבסיסי לכל שורה */
.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-item {
    background-color: #ebf0f4 !important; 
    padding: 10px 20px !important; /* הוקטן כדי להדק את המלבן */
    margin-bottom: 8px !important; /* רווח מצומצם יותר בין השורות */
    border-radius: 6px !important; /* פינות מעט פחות מעוגלות למראה חד יותר */
    border: none !important; 
    transition: all 0.3s ease !important;
}

/* ביטול המרווח התחתון המיותר במלבן האחרון */
.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-item:last-child {
    margin-bottom: 0 !important;
}

/* עיצוב הטקסט בתוך המלבן */
.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-text {
    font-size: 17px !important; /* הוקטן בפיקסל אחד לטובת פרופורציה */
    font-weight: 500 !important;
    color: #333333 !important;
    transition: all 0.3s ease !important;
}

/* --- אפקט מעבר עכבר (Hover) --- */
.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-item:hover {
    background-color: #e0e7ed !important; 
    transform: translateY(-2px) !important; /* ריחוף עדין יותר */
    box-shadow: 0 4px 10px rgba(0,0,0,0.05) !important; 
}

/* שינוי צבע הטקסט במעבר עכבר */
.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-item:hover .elementor-icon-list-text {
    color: #088AD1 !important; /* שונה לכחול המותג שלנו */
    font-weight: 600 !important;
}

/* אנימציה לאייקון במעבר עכבר */
.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-icon {
    transition: transform 0.3s ease !important;
}

.elementor-13 .elementor-element.elementor-element-ae18899 .elementor-icon-list-item:hover .elementor-icon-list-icon {
    transform: translateX(-4px) !important; 
}/* End custom CSS */
/* Start custom CSS for google_maps, class: .elementor-element-b8c0965 *//* --- עיצוב מפת גוגל: מסגרת דקה והילה מתרחבת --- */

/* 1. מצב רגיל - מסגרת והילה עדינה */
.elementor-13 .elementor-element.elementor-element-b8c0965 {
    border: 2px solid #088AD1 !important; /* מסגרת דקה בכחול הבהיר שלנו */
    border-radius: 12px !important; /* עיגול פינות אלגנטי */
    box-shadow: 0 0 10px rgba(8, 138, 209, 0.25) !important; /* הילה התחלתית עדינה */
    transition: all 0.4s ease-in-out !important; /* אנימציה חלקה */
    overflow: hidden !important; /* מוודא שהמפה לא פורצת את הפינות המעוגלות */
}

/* כדי להבטיח שה-iframe (המפה עצמה) יקבל את הפינות המעוגלות במדויק */
.elementor-13 .elementor-element.elementor-element-b8c0965 iframe {
    border-radius: 10px !important; 
    transition: all 0.4s ease-in-out !important;
}

/* 2. אפקט ריחוף (Hover) - ההילה גדלה וזורחת */
.elementor-13 .elementor-element.elementor-element-b8c0965:hover {
    box-shadow: 0 0 30px rgba(8, 138, 209, 0.6) !important; /* הילה רחבה ובולטת יותר */
    border-color: #1E295F !important; /* המסגרת מתכהה לכחול העמוק להדגשה */
    transform: translateY(-3px) !important; /* הרמה עדינה מאוד למעלה לתחושת ריחוף */
}/* End custom CSS */